Getting Started
Restoring the preinstalled software from the 
backup media
If preinstalled files are damaged, use the supplied backup media to restore 
them. To restore the operating system and all preinstalled software, follow 
the steps below.
Restoring the complete system
If pre-installed files are damaged, use the Express Media Player Recovery 
CD and the Product Recovery disc to restore them.
Restoring the Express Media Player
To restore the Express Media Player , follow the steps below.
1. Load the Express Media Player Recovery CD in the optical media drive 
and turn off the computer’s power.
2. Hold down the F12 key and turn on the power. When the boot menu 
appears, release the F12 key.
3. Use the cursor keys to select the CD/DVD drive in the Boot menu. 
4. Follow the on-screen instructions and select ‘Overwrite Installation’ using 
the cursor keys to restore the Express Media Player.
Restoring the operating system
To restore the operating system and all pre-installed software, follow the 
steps below.
1. Load the Product Recovery disc in the optical media drive and turn off 
the computer’s power.
2. Hold down the F12 key and turn on the power. When the boot menu 
appears, release the F12 key.
Use the Express Media Player Recovery CD first to restore the Express 
Media Player and then the Product Recovery media next for restoring the 
Windows Operating system. 
When you reinstall the Windows operating system, the hard disk will be 
reformatted and all data will be lost.
Some models do not have Express Media Player pre-installed, therefore the 
Express Media Player Recovery CD is not available.
In these instances please refer to the procedure in “Restoring the operating 
system” as described below.
When you are using "Delete all partitions"  the hard disk will be reformatted 
and all data will be lost.
When you reinstall the Windows operating system, the hard disk will be 
reformatted and all data will be lost.
